Shoot Three - Overall Essay

Shoot Three:

In this shoot I wanted to explore the pattern and movement of clouds, as clouds are a simple form of nature, and many people don't admire and appreciate their beauty and simplicity enough. 

I was inspired by Steiglitz's images of clouds in this shoot as he influenced me to look at clouds abstractly and also to edit my images into black and white, in order to create a more sinister view of the otherwise considered 'innocent' objects. 

I shot my images outside, there was not a specific locations where my images were shot, as I photographed them over several days whenever I saw an interesting cloud pattern/shape when I had my camera with me. I shot my images from below the clouds, as I obviously didn't have the resources to be high up within the clouds themselves. 

In my next shoot (shoot 4) I will be exploring organic objects, and how they can be made ambiguous and how they can be transformed into something else when shot with a macro camera, this shoot is inspired by Nadege Meriau.
